Output 7d8ee0cf2d9d5628c2899d15e8b77a90d379884b0e1e3ce0332d93fe578ab965:1

value
151988667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9a904173d2c1ea747343bad49f91ec226de285e OP_EQUAL
address
3HA6bQ7GuCzFrjq3xyAifaUSkYfah97mfb
transaction
7d8ee0cf2d9d5628c2899d15e8b77a90d379884b0e1e3ce0332d93fe578ab965
spent
true